Goldman Said to Boost CEO’s Bonus 11% to $21 Million
Source: Bloomberg
Goldman Sachs Group Inc. (GS) Chief Executive Officer Lloyd C. Blankfein, the highest-paid head of a U.S. bank for 2012, saw his bonus increase 11 percent to $21 million for his work last year.
Blankfein, who also serves as chairman, received 88,422 restricted shares on Jan. 28 valued at $14.7 million, according to a regulatory filing. He also got a cash award amounting to the typical 30 percent of his total bonus, according to a person with knowledge of the payout. On that basis, the cash portion of his bonus would be about $6.3 million.
